NICU Registered Nurse – Travel Assignment in Vancouver, Washington
Travel NICU Registered Nurse opportunity in the Vancouver, WA area. Join a dynamic neonatal intensive care unit team in the Pacific Northwest and provide compassionate, high-acuity care for fragile newborns while making a meaningful impact every shift.
This 13-week travel RN assignment offers 3x12-hour day shifts, an estimated 36 hours per week, and weekly estimated pay of $1,770 to $1,870. If you are a skilled neonatal nurse looking for a rewarding NICU nursing job, apply today.
Job Details
- Specialty: NICU / Neonatal Intensive Care Unit
- Employment Type: Travel RN
- Location: Vancouver, Washington area
- Shift: 3x12-hour day shifts (7:00 AM - 7:30 PM)
- Hours Per Week: 36
- Assignment Length: 13 weeks
- Weekly Estimated Pay: $1,770 - $1,870
- Orientation: 12 hours
Job Requirements
- Active Oregon RN license or proof of Oregon license application and fingerprinting at time of submission
- At least 1 year of NICU experience required
- Epic experience required
- BLS certification required
- NRP Advanced certification required
- Experience caring for neonates, including premature and term ill infants
- Strong neonatal nursing skills, including IV starts, thermoregulation, phototherapy, feeding support, and respiratory support
- ECMO experience highly preferred
- Must be comfortable working in a high-acuity neonatal environment
Responsibilities
- Provide safe, compassionate, and developmentally appropriate care to NICU patients
- Monitor and support neonates with a variety of respiratory and medical needs
- Administer medications, blood products, and treatments as ordered
- Assist with high-risk deliveries and respond to changing patient conditions
- Maintain accurate and timely documentation in Epic
- Support feeding, breastfeeding, and family education for newborn care
- Collaborate with interdisciplinary team members to promote the best outcomes for infants and families
- Perform essential NICU nursing interventions including blood glucose monitoring, isolation precautions, and line maintenance
